Application of Emission Spectrum Technology with Optical Fiber in the Measurement of Detonation Temperature of Explosives

  • Temporal response in the emission spectrum of detonation processes and the measurement of detonation temperature is studied. With an optical fiber implanted in the explosive, optical signals are collected by PIN fast response detector and input into the oscilloscope for analysis. Optical signals are then collected by OMA and fitted with the Planck blackbody fomula to obtain the detonation temperature. The use of optical fiber and OMA system in the collection of optical signals obviates complex steps in synchronization and the limitations of conventional methods are overcome.
